Riyadh, SAUDI ARABIA – MMA Junkie is on the scene and reporting live from Saturday’s boxing event headlined by Tyson Fury vs. Francis Ngannou.
Fury and Ngannou will meet in a one-of-a-kind 10-round boxing match that pits the lineal boxing heavyweight champion against the lineal MMA heavyweight champion after Ngannou left the UFC earlier this year while still holding the promotion’s title bet.
The seven-fight lineup begins at 1 p.m. ET and streams on DAZN/ESPN+ pay-per-view. Keep it locked here for up-to-the-minute results and behind-the-scenes updates throughout the evening.

Full fight results
(DAZN/ESPN+ pay-per-view)
- Tyson Fury vs. Francis Ngannou
- Fabio Wardley def. David Adeleye via TKO – Round 7, 2:43
- Joseph Parker def. Simon Kean via knockout – Round 2, 2:04
- Arslanbek Makhmudov def. Junior Anthony Wright via TKO – Round 1, 1:10
- Moses Itauma def. Istvan Bernath via TKO – Round 1, 1:53
- Martin Bakole def. Carlos Takam via TKO – Round 4, 2:15
- Jack McGann def. Alcibiade Duran Galvan via TKO – Round 2, 0:37

Round 1: 10-9 Fury
Fury comes out with a big overhand right – and he lands another one. He’s not playing coy with Ngannou, who closes the distance. They clinch and separate. Fury lands another punch. Fury returns. Ngannou whiffs with a combination. Fury sticks a jab. The bell sounds. Ngannou sticks his tongue out. Fury returns by sticking out his tongue.
Total score: 10-9 Fury
Round 2: 10-9 Ngannou
Ngannou comes out more aggressive. He catches Fury with a nice punch that draws blood. Fury notices right away. He keeps wiping his forehead. Fury clinches and the fighters are separated. They clinch again. Same thing: separation.
Total score: 19-19
Round 3: 10-8 Ngannou
Ngannou lands a slick punch early. He threw a right hand, which missed, but followed it up with a left hand that connects. You can hear the crowd ooh and aah at Ngannou. We’re obviously only a fraction into this fight, but so far so good for him. NGANNOU DROPS FURY WITH A LEFT HAND. Fury takes a deep breath on the ground. He was as shocked as the rest of us. Ngannou dances over him. Fury gets up. Ngannou gets aggressive. The round ends.
Total score: 29-27 Ngannou
The knockdown
Round 4: 10-9 Fury
Ngannou and Fury clinch. Fury lands some dirty boxing before the referee separates them. They clinch again and Ngannou tosses Fury away. He’s so strong. Ngannou lands a left hand and they clinch again. Fury lands two hard punches, then comes through with another one-two.
Total score: 38-37 Ngannou
Round 5: 10-9 Fury
Ngannou throws another slick combination, but Fury dances around it. They tie up and the referee separates them. They trade and clinch again. Things are getting a little more sloppy. More and more clinching (and separating). Fury misses on a big uppercut. A nice jab lands for Fury. I wonder if we’re starting to see Fury pull away in the cardio department.
Total score: 47-47
Round 6: 10-9 Fury
Fury is getting increasingly comfortable in there. That’s a funny statement to make, but it’s true. Since the knockdown, he’s found his rhythm. Fury throws a punch and the elbow connects to Ngannou’s head. The referee didn’t see it. It was quick. They continue to exchange. Ngannou seems to be slowing down a bit. Fury lands again. The round ends. It was close – as is this fight as a whole. Who would’ve thought?!
Total score: 57-56 Fury
Round 7: 10-9 Ngannou
Both men have slowed noticeably. There’s increasingly more staring than throwing. Fury is rotating around Ngannou, who is pressing the action. Ngannou lands a right hand. The crowd reacts, though it may have missed. Ngannou punches the body. Ngannou lands a left. Fury rushes in and falls to the canvas as they clinch. It was just a slip. Not a knockdown. Fury gets up and the referee restarts.
Total score: 66-66
Round 8: 10-9 Ngannou
They clinch and separate. Ngannou lets his hands go and lands a few hard punches on Fury, who returns with one good one of his own. That was a big exchange and Ngannou definitely got the best of it. Fury lands. Fury looks really tired. He’s engaging a lot of these clinches. The referee is having an increasingly difficult time separating these tired behemoths. Ngannou lands.
Total score: 76-75 Ngannou
Round 9: 10-9
Ngannou lands a hard left hand with the first punch he throws in the round. Fury throws a right and Ngannou counters. Fury stumbled but I think it was more of a balance thing. They clinch and separate. Fury bouncing around. Less movement from Ngannou. Fury lands a punch as Ngannou moves forward. They clinch and separate. Ngannou seems to signal that Fury hit him low, but the action continues. Fury jabs and jabs.
Total score: 85-85
Round 10: 10-9 Fury
These guys are exhausted. Some short shots are traded by both guys. Lots of feinting and jabbing, particularly from Fury. Ngannou pulls back on a combination. Fury throws a return punch. Ngannou tries a superman punch. It misses, but that awesome. The round ends. Wow. Win or lose, Ngannou just went the distance with the lineal heavyweight boxing champion in his pro debut.
MMA Junkie’s total score: 95-94 Fury
